Transaction 5626d4ecb2fc18b81af181646dfe707a704937c7f7595d3600e18d263334974f

1 Input
2 Outputs
  • 5626d4ecb2fc18b81af181646dfe707a704937c7f7595d3600e18d263334974f:0
  • value  8231529
    address  1DdUwSvgpxgNt7SGYc6FaKaKqZuXkmMN4q
  • 5626d4ecb2fc18b81af181646dfe707a704937c7f7595d3600e18d263334974f:1
  • value  31378832
    address  1ANhJ9CKBgQdLLYSbAZPms2Us14QghtEy3